Core Subjects Tutor
Apply Your Teaching Skills in a More Personalised Setting
We're looking for QTS or PGCE-qualified Tutors to support children and young people across the BCP area through tailored 1:1 tuition in English, Maths, and Science.
Working on behalf of Local Authorities, you'll provide personalised support to learners who require alternative educational provision. Many of the students we work with have experienced barriers to education and benefit from a flexible, individualised approach that helps them rebuild confidence, re-engage with learning, and achieve positive outcomes.
This is an excellent opportunity for qualified educators who want the flexibility of tutoring while continuing to make a meaningful impact on young people's education.

Who You'll Support
You'll work with learners of varying ages who may have:
-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D)
- Social, Emotional and Mental Health (SEMH) needs
- ADHD
- Anxiety and school avoidance
- EHCPs and additional educational needs
Your role will be to help students strengthen their core subject knowledge while building confidence, engagement, and independence in learning.
